Blow Up Doll Memes: Hilarious & Relatable Internet JokesCraving a Laugh? The Best Blow Up Doll Memes Online

Blow up doll memes exaggerate the iconic image of realistic dolls for shock laughs and surreal commentary. These viral jokes combine provocative styling with captioned photos to create instantly recognizable, often absurd scenarios online.

What started as edgy forum humor has evolved into a flexible meme format that brands, creators, and fans remix across platforms. The result is a long-running joke template that balances visual shock with tight comedic timing.

Origins of Blow Up Doll Memes

Early Internet Roots

Blow up doll memes trace back to shock forum culture and early imageboard jokes where realistic dolls created unsettling, laugh-out-loud contrast. These early posts leaned into uncanny visuals to test boundaries and generate edgy reactions.

Mainstream Evolution

As image macros and reaction formats matured, creators paired the doll image with relatable captions, turning a niche shock tactic into a flexible template. The format survived platform crackdowns by shifting to more humor-focused spins on dating, work, and awkward social moments.

Common Themes and Humor Styles

Dating and Relationships

Jokes in this area use the doll to exaggerate unrealistic expectations or awkward dates, often with captions about swiping fatigue or bizarre first encounters. The setup feels personal, making the punchline land harder for singles and romantics alike.

Workplace and Productivity

Workplace versions frame the doll as a stand-in for a perfect colleague or an impossible workload, highlighting burnout and office absurdity. These posts resonate with office workers who recognize the satire in treating a project like a life-sized dummy.

Visual Style and Format Conventions

Photo Composition

Cinematic lighting, studio-quality poses, and clean backgrounds help the doll read as both product shot and character. This polished aesthetic makes the image versatile for caption overlays and keeps the focus on the joke rather than image quality.

Caption Integration

Bold, high-contrast text placed near the doll’s face ensures readability while preserving the eerie vibe. Short setups and punchy punchlines mirror classic meme formats, so the humor is clear at a glance on mobile feeds.

Cultural Impact and Variations

Community Remixes

Different online groups adapt the template with local slang, niche references, and inside jokes, from gaming squads to fandoms. This remix culture keeps the format fresh, allowing the same structure to carry wildly different tones across subcultures.

Brand and Creator Use

Some creators and small businesses borrow the format for promotional posts, pairing products with witty text while clearly avoiding explicit imagery. When done carefully, this strategy taps into the template’s recognition value without crossing into inappropriate territory.
